Area contextNeighborhood Overview – Beaver Island Lighthouse Program (Beaver Island, MI)
The Beaver Island Lighthouse Program is located on Beaver Island, the largest island in Lake Michigan and the second largest in the Great Lakes. Situated off the coast of northwestern Michigan, accessing Beaver Island requires a ferry or small aircraft. The primary ferry service departs from Charlevoix, MI, with additional seasonal service from Petoskey and Mackinaw City. The drive to Charlevoix from major Michigan cities like Grand Rapids or Detroit can take between 3.5 to 5 hours, depending on traffic and weather. Once on Beaver Island, most accommodations and attractions are concentrated around St. James, the island's main harbor town. Getting around the island is best done by car, bicycle, or the island's limited taxi service. Renting a car or scooter in advance is highly recommended, especially during peak season. Rideshare services are not available on Beaver Island. Plan your arrival on the ferry to align with your accommodation check-in and any lighthouse program tour times, as ferry schedules are limited and can be affected by weather.
Lodging contextWhere to Stay Near Beaver Island Lighthouse Program
Accommodations on Beaver Island are primarily comprised of a few inns, rental cottages, and a small motel. Due to the island's size and popularity, lodging options can fill up quickly, particularly during the summer months and around special events. Many visitors choose to stay in St. James, which offers proximity to restaurants, shops, and the ferry dock. Other rental properties are scattered across the island, offering more secluded stays. It's advisable to book your lodging well in advance, sometimes six months to a year ahead, especially if traveling with a group or during a popular event. While the island is not vast, consider how far your lodging is from the lighthouse and other activities when making your selection. Many visitors opt to stay close to St. James for convenience.

On siteBeaver Island Historical Museum
Located in the heart of St. James, the Beaver Island Historical Museum offers a fascinating glimpse into the island's rich past. It showcases artifacts and exhibits detailing the island's settlement, the unique Irish heritage of its inhabitants, and its maritime history, including displays related to the lighthouse. It's an excellent place to visit before or after your lighthouse tour to gain broader context about the island's heritage. The museum provides a comprehensive understanding of the community that depended on and surrounded the lighthouse.

St. James · 0.4 miLocal Tips & Year-Round Info
- Ferry schedules can change due to weather; always confirm departure times and status the day before travel.
- Cell service can be spotty across the island; download offline maps and important information beforehand.
- Many island businesses have limited operating hours or are seasonal; check in advance, especially outside of summer.
- Be prepared for the island's unique pace of life—things move slower here, so relax and enjoy it.
- Pack layers of clothing as weather can shift rapidly on Lake Michigan, even in summer.
Weather & Seasons at Beaver Island Lighthouse Program
- Winter: Expect cold temperatures, with highs often in the 20s and 30s Fahrenheit. Snowfall is common, and icy conditions can affect travel. Pack heavy winter gear, including insulated co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of boots. Ferry service can be significantly impacted by ice and storms, requiring flexibility in travel plans.
- Spring & early summer: Temperatures gradually warm from the 40s to the 60s. Weather can be unpredictable, with lingering cold snaps, rain, and increasing sunshine. Layers are essential; bring a waterproof jacket, sweaters, and comfortable walking shoes. Ferry schedules become more regular, but occasional weather delays are still possible.
- Mid-summer: Expect warm to hot days, with average highs in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. Evenings can be cooler near the lake. Pack light clothing, swimwear, sunscreen, and a light jacket or sweater for cooler evenings or breezy conditions. This is the peak season for lighthouse tours and island activities.
- Fall season: Temperatures cool down, typically ranging from the 50s to 70s in early fall, dropping into the 40s by late fall. Foliage can be stunning, but weather becomes more variable, with increasing chances of rain and wind. Pack layers, including a windproof jacket, long sleeves, and comfortable trousers. Some seasonal businesses may begin to close towards the end of October.
- Rain & snow: Rain is possible in any season, and winter brings snow. Be prepared for damp conditions with waterproof outerwear and footwear. If visiting during snowy months, check road and ferry conditions frequently. Outdoor activities, including lighthouse tours, may be modified or canceled due to severe weather.
